How much does a E350 cost?

How much does a E350 cost?

2021 Mercedes-Benz E-Class Pricing The 2021 Mercedes-Benz E-Class has a Manufacturer’s Suggested Retail Price (MSRP) starting at $54,250 for a rear-wheel-drive E 350 sedan, plus a destination fee of $1,050. The 4Matic (all-wheel drive) E 350 sedan begins at $56,750.

How long does a 2012 Mercedes E350 last?

The Mercedes-Benz E350 is a reliable, luxury midsize sedan that can last between 200,000 – 250,000 miles on average when properly maintained and driven conservatively. Based on an annual mileage of 15,000 miles, it can last 13 to 17 years before breaking down or requiring uneconomical repairs.

What year did the E350 come out?

2010 – 2016 Mercedes E-Class (W212 4th Generation) The E-Class E350 featured a 3.5-liter V6 with 268 horsepower, while the E550 had a sportier 5.5-liter V8 putting out 382 horsepower.

How much does a Mercedes Benz E350 battery cost?

The average cost for a Mercedes-Benz E350 battery replacement is between $329 and $348. Labor costs are estimated between $71 and $89 while parts are priced at $259. This range does not include taxes and fees, and does not factor in your specific model year or unique location. Related repairs may also be needed.
